Cross Server Shadowing may not function

Products: Citrix MetaFrame XP 1.0 for Microsoft Windows 2000, Citrix MetaFrame XP 1.0 for Microsoft Windows 2003, Citrix MetaFrame 1.8 for Microsoft Windows 2000
Symptoms
• Some or all users cannot shadow sessions that are on a different server than they are logged on to.
• Sessions on the same server can be shadowed without problems.
• Cross Server shadowing with two RDP sessions and the use of Terminal Server Administration may fail.
• Users may experience different errors, depending on how they try to initiate shadowing.
“Shadowing failed – error code 7050”
“The selected MetaFrame server doesn’t accept any connections”
“Error opening Terminal server
• The security log in the event viewer should contain an event similar to this one:

Cause
The user has not been granted the requested logon type at this machine. In this case logon type 3, which indicates a network logon event.
Resolution
Assign the right “Access this computer from the network” to the users / groups in question. This could be done via the local security settings or a domain-level policy.

More Information
This article assumes that any policies in the Citrix Management Console are correctly configured.
